I have been trying to get my 1987 SE50 back on the road since last August. Every time I touch something, two more things fall apart. Right now I'm to the point of putting the carb back on. So far I've gone through 3 stock style carbs, but there's always an issue, stripped threads, mismatched parts, etc. etc. The short story is that I'm sick of these stock Honda carbs! What's a good bolt on carb for a stock AF05E? I've added a Scooter Swap Shop Slick Willy pipe but that's about it. I don't mind swapping the manifold if I need to. Any suggestions would be greatly appreciated.

Greetings:
The Amal-Arreche-for-Honda will bolt straight on, bystarter and all. You'll need a set of Pilot and Main jets that are different from PWK/OKO and Polini but unlike Honda's PA carb, it does allow you to choose the Pilot.
